The former child star Lindsay Lohan has wed her fiancé Bader Shammas in an intimate ceremony — just hours before celebrating her 36th birthday.
Lohan revealed she said “I do” to her longtime boyfriend, Bader Shammas. The “Parent Trap” actor announced that she and Shammas are married in a July 1 Instagram post, where she wrote that she’s “the luckiest woman in the world.” The couple first announced their engagement in November.
Lohan sparked rumors that she had tied the knot on Friday night after posting a photo of her and Shammas, 35, on Instagram, writing: “I am the luckiest woman in the world. He found me and knew that I wanted to find happiness and grace, all at the same time. I am stunned that this is my husband. My life and my everything. Every woman should feel like this every day.”
Friends rushed to congratulate the star, who celebrated her birthday on Saturday, including Paris Hilton and Melissa Gorga.
Lohan met the Kuwait-born financier while living in Dubai. He popped the question back in November — proposing with a massive Harry Winston sparkler.
The “Parent Trap” star shared the news with her 9.7 million followers and posted a trio of loved-up snaps.
